4. Mo'Nique - Precious

Comedian-actress Mo'Nique - the star of Hair Show, Phat Girlz, and Welcome Home, Roscoe Jenkins - well and truly obliterated the expectations of her prior work with her sublime, Oscar-winning performance in Precious as the title character's abusive mother Mary.

Mo'Nique bares not a shred of her popular comedienne persona throughout the film, cutting an absolutely terrifying presence as a monstrous parental figure who is herself also a victim of abuse.

It's a hugely transformative performance, and such a far cry from Mo'Nique's body of work both before and since that it suggests audiences should probably be a little less closed-minded when it comes to actors primarily known for comedy taking a stab at drama.

While stunt casting can absolutely be detrimental to a movie's quality, in this case director Lee Daniels clearly knew what he was doing when he hired Mo'Nique, and she held nothing back.
